Potential Risks
Prior to embarking on a medical weight loss program, it's prudent to be familiar with the possible threats included. While semaglutide to lose 15 pounds can be effective, there are specific risks to think about.
One possible risk is the development of dietary deficiencies due to a limited diet or reduced food consumption. This can result in wellness issues if not carefully monitored by healthcare specialists. Furthermore, some weight management medications or procedures might have side effects such as queasiness, looseness of the bowels, or insomnia. It is essential to go over these prospective adverse effects with your medical professional prior to beginning any kind of weight reduction program.
An additional danger to be familiar with is the opportunity of regaining the weight after finishing the program. Without correct way of life changes and ongoing support, it can be testing to keep weight-loss in the long-term. Furthermore, quick weight loss can often lead to muscle mass loss, which can adversely impact your metabolic rate.
It's necessary to recognize these risks and job closely with your doctor to minimize them while making best use of the advantages of your weight loss journey.
